Output 4b80576dc2757c374e9a634717cda51800470e68a0bec23dfa2cb28aa8ba66da:0

value
9963874
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 edc3189c0f6d149f1005552df2aa162563f3a9b1f79629c9f3a4b7ae2898bac7
address
tb1pahp338q0d52f7yq925kl92sky43l82d377tznj0n5jm6u2ychtrsyuxz0g
transaction
4b80576dc2757c374e9a634717cda51800470e68a0bec23dfa2cb28aa8ba66da
spent
true